Description

Silicon carbide (SiC) is made from quartz sand and petroleum coke( or coal tar), wood chips as raw material through high temperature smelting in electric resistance furnace.

Q: Who knows about ranking rules of fireproofing thermal insulation materials for exterior wall?
(1) the height of buildings is greater than or equal to 24 m, the combustion performance of thermal insulation material should be A-level. (2) the height of buildings is less than 24 m, the combustion performance of thermal insulation materials should be A- or B1-level. When using B1-level thermal insulation materials, fire barrier zone should be set in each floor. (3) incombustible materials should be used as the protective layer of thermal insulation materials. Thermal insulation materials should be completely covered by protective coatings. The thickness of protective layer should be no less than 3 mm. (4) The base walls should be set in buildings with nontransparent curtain wall structures of metal, stone,etc. The fire endurance of which should comply with relevant provisions of current fire?safety?rules on fire endurance of external wall. The fire endurance and fire protection construction of pier?between?two?windows, window sill walls, skirt walls of glass?curtain?walls should comply with relevant provisions of current fire?safety?rules on building curtain walls. (5) the internal cavity of base walls, as well as the space between the skirt wall and base walls, pier?between?two?windows, window sill walls should be sealed with fire-proof sealing materials at each floor.
Q: What are the main components of refractory cement?
Refractory cement, also known as aluminate cement, can also be gray. Aluminate cement is often yellow or brown. Aluminate cement takes bauxite and limestone as raw materials, alumina content of about 50% as the clinker. And it is a hydraulic cementing material made by grinding. The main mineral of aluminate cement is mono calcium aluminate (CaO · Al2O3, abbreviated CA) and other aluminates, and a small amount of dicalcium silicate (2CaO · SiO2), etc.

Q: How many types of fire-resistant material?
1. Acid fire-resistant material refers to one with more than 93% SiO2. It is featured by resistance to the corrosion of acidic slag ad high temperature and easy to react with alkaline molten slag. 2. Alkaline refractory material generally refers to one with magnesium oxide or magnesium oxide and calcium oxide as the main component. It has high refractoriness and strong resistance to basic slag. 3. Silicate aluminum refractory material refers to one with SiO2, Al2O3 as the main component. According to the content of Al2O, it can be divided into three categories: half siliceous (15-30% Al2O3), clay (Al2O3 30 ~ 48%), high aluminum (more than 48% of Al2O3). 4. Fused cast refractory material refers to shaped refractory products made by high temperature melting and casting.
